Acne, {a common skin condition , appears when skin openings become clogged with grease and dead skin tissues . It’s a bothersome experience for many of all demographics , though it's particularly prevalent during teenage years. There are several kinds of acne, including :
- Closed blemishes : Minor bumps trapped below the skin’s surface .
- Open blemishes : Similar to whiteheads, but exposed to the environment, appearing black .
- Small, red bumps : Inflamed spots .
- Pimple lesions: Like papules, but with a infected center .
- Nodules : Deep and painful swellings under the skin.
- Cysts : Deep and agonizing areas with pus.
{The root reasons generally involve fluctuating hormone shifts , an overabundance of sebum production , and germs , notably *Cutibacterium acnes* (formerly *Propionibacterium acnes*). Family history and some medications can even play a significant role in its formation of acne.
Blemishes Explained: From Spots to Nodes
Acne, a prevalent skin condition, arises when skin openings become clogged by sebum and exfoliated skin. Mild cases often involve minor bumps, like whiteheads and blackheads, which are generally not uncomfortable. As the intensity increases, you might experience swollen papules, pustules, or even more severe nodules and abscesses - deeper, sore bumps that can cause permanent marks. These greater forms require medical attention and careful approach to prevent lasting discoloration. Understanding the stages of acne is key to appropriate management and achieving better skin.
